1-1 SENATE CONCURRENT RESOLUTION
1-2 WHEREAS, The Legislature of the State of Texas is pleased to
1-3 recognize the City of Electra and to proclaim this exceptional city
1-4 the Pump Jack Capital of Texas; and
1-5 WHEREAS, Located in the northwestern quadrant of Wichita
1-6 County, the City of Electra is well known as an oil town; the city
1-7 is the center of activities generated by the production of crude
1-8 oil from approximately 5,000 wells and is surrounded by oil pools,
1-9 power stations, pumping wells, and storage and pipeline facilities;
1-10 and
1-11 WHEREAS, In 1911, the discovery of oil at the site of Clayco
1-12 1 on April Fools' Day thrust the City of Electra into the history
1-13 books as one of the most significant oil producing regions in the
1-14 state; and
1-15 WHEREAS, More than 5,000 pump jacks can be found within a
1-16 10-mile radius of Electra; the pump jacks range from those of the
1-17 early days to the modern ones used today, and the remarkable
1-18 concentration of pump jacks dotting the land has earned the area
1-19 widespread acclaim for its uniqueness; and
1-20 WHEREAS, The city takes pride in its pump jacks and is
1-21 hosting a Pump Jack Festival to celebrate its heritage and the
1-22 plentiful supply of oil in the area; the mission of the festival is
1-23 to increase tourism and showcase the City of Electra's hospitality,
1-24 civic attributes, and investment opportunities; and
1-25 WHEREAS, Electra boasts a wealth of natural resources and the
2-1 fruits of years of steady development; its citizens have a strong
2-2 sense of community spirit and of their city's history, and they
2-3 view the pump jacks as wholesome symbols of prosperity and of the
2-4 work of their forebears; now, therefore, be it
2-5 RESOLVED, That the 77th Legislature of the State of Texas
2-6 hereby commend the City of Electra on its exemplary citizens and
2-7 many amenities and declare Electra the Pump Jack Capital of Texas;
2-8 and, be it further
2-9 RESOLVED, That a copy of this resolution be prepared for the
2-10 City of Electra as an expression of esteem from the Texas
2-11 Legislature.
